Bureau of Refugees, Freedmen and Abandoned Lands. 
Hd Qrs Asst. Comr, Dist. of Va, 
Richmond, Va., January 31st 1868. 

Special Order}
No 15.}

[[left margin]]
Genl Howard.
Genl Armstrong
John. L. [[Peek? Peck?]]. 
✓
[[/left margin]]

I.. So far as any jurisdiction of this Bureau extends over it, the property of John. L. Peek, consisting of a lot of land, situated in the town of Hampton, County of Elizabeth City, Va. is restored to him with all the rights and privileges of ownership, subject to the requirements of Par. 8, Cir. 15, Series 1865, War Department, Bur: R.F. + A.L. and upon the following conditions viz: —
 
1st The property will be restored to John L. Peek, upon the expiration of the case to any third party, or parties, if any exists.

2d That nothing in this order be construed as entitling him to compensation for damages to the property, or to rents which may have accrued. 

O. Brown 
Bvt. Brig Genl Vols, 
Asst. Comr
